IOPAY is a Brazil-focused payment gateway for online businesses. According to its website, it provides APIs, SDKs, payment links, and ecommerce plugins for online payment collection. Its core use cases are helping merchants accept credit cards, PIX, and split payments. Overall, it is positioned more toward local Brazilian ecommerce and platform businesses than global cross-border payment services.
In terms of service types, IOPAY covers payment gateways, APIs, SDKs, payment links, and ecommerce plugins. This allows developers to build custom integrations while also enabling merchants to go live more quickly via links or plugins. For payment methods, the available information explicitly mentions a credit card API and a PIX API, matching the mainstream needs of online payments in Brazil. Split payments are one of its more valuable features, making it suitable for marketplaces, service platforms, and multi-party collection scenarios.
The official website only emphasizes “the best rates” but does not disclose specific pricing, transaction fees, withdrawal fees, refund/chargeback costs, or whether there are monthly fees or minimum spend requirements. Settlement timelines are also not publicly stated. Therefore, before integrating formally, merchants should carefully confirm the fee differences between credit card and PIX payments, settlement cycles, chargeback handling, and fund reserve policies.
The main advantage is that the product offering is relatively complete: APIs, SDKs, plugins, and payment links are all available, giving merchants flexible integration options. It also supports both credit cards and PIX, and includes split-payment capabilities. The limitation is the lack of public information: there is no clear disclosure of regulatory licenses, risk-control capabilities, SLA, customer support, or supported countries, so transparency is only average. If your business needs a strict assessment of fund security and compliance qualifications, additional due diligence is required.
IOPAY is better suited for ecommerce, SaaS, platform businesses, and merchants operating in Brazil that need PIX and credit card acceptance.
